摘要: 牛客网 剑指offer: https://www.nowcoder.com/ta/coding-interviews 1.二维数组中的查找 左到右递增,上到下递增; 解法:从左下遍历。大于则x--,小于则y++。 public class Solution { public boolean Find 阅读全文
posted @ 2017-09-16 13:22 不闻余物 阅读(313) 评论(0) 推荐(0) 编辑
摘要: 查看进程?杀死进程? ps -e|grep xxx 查看程序对应的pid号; ps -aux | grep xxx 显示程序所有状态; kill -9 xxx 结束对应pid号的进程;(-9强迫进程立即停止) kill mysqlId 杀掉所有以mysqlId命名的进程; ps :-e 显示所有进程 阅读全文
posted @ 2017-09-03 19:00 不闻余物 阅读(127) 评论(0) 推荐(0) 编辑
摘要: 0,1背包问题: 定义V(i,j):当前背包容量 j,前 i 个物品最佳组合对应的价值; 递推关系式: 1) j<w(i) V(i,j)=V(i-1,j) 2) j>=w(i) V(i,j)=max{ V(i-1,j),V(i-1,j-w(i))+v(i) } 参考:动态规划-01背包问题 网易20 阅读全文
posted @ 2017-08-11 18:11 不闻余物 阅读(277) 评论(0) 推荐(0) 编辑
摘要: 什么是Spring? 什么是Spring? 答:spring的核心是一个轻量级的容器(Container),包含并管理应用程序对象的配置及生命周期。 它是实现IoC(Inversion of Control)容器和非侵入性(No intrusive)的框架, 并提供AOP(Aspect-orient 阅读全文
posted @ 2017-07-23 17:41 不闻余物 阅读(277) 评论(0) 推荐(0) 编辑
摘要: 多线程的实现? 多线程的实现? 三种方法:1.继承Thread类;2.实现Runnable接口;3.使用Executor创建线程池; 多线程的的同步/线程安全的方式? 多线程的的同步/线程安全的方式? (1)同步方法:synchronized修饰的方法; (2)同步代码块:同步是一种高开销的操作,因 阅读全文
posted @ 2017-07-23 17:22 不闻余物 阅读(221) 评论(0) 推荐(0) 编辑
摘要: 集合类的结构? 集合类的结构? 集合类的最顶层接口是Collection和Map接口,Collection代表一组对象,Map是保存键值对; Collection接口包括List、Set、Queue三个接口; List接口实现类:ArrayList、LinkedList、Vector; Stack继 阅读全文
posted @ 2017-07-23 16:49 不闻余物 阅读(202) 评论(0) 推荐(0) 编辑
摘要: 计算机网络学了哪些内容? 计算机网络学了哪些内容? 包括:OSI参考模型以及各层的学习、TCP/IP协议、HTTP这些; OSI七层模型?各层功能?各层协议? OSI七层模型?各层功能?各层协议? 各层功能和协议: 物理层:通过媒介传输比特(比特Bit)数据链路层:将比特组装成帧和点到点的传递(帧F 阅读全文
posted @ 2017-07-22 20:52 不闻余物 阅读(839) 评论(0) 推荐(0) 编辑
摘要: JVM内存模型?堆和栈? JVM内存模型包括5个部分,分为线程共享的和线程隔离的部分。 线程共享的数据区是堆和方法区; 线程隔离的数据区是虚拟机栈、本地方法栈和程序计数器; 1)程序计数器:是一个比较小的内存区域,用于指示当前线程所执行的字节码执行到了第几行,可以理解为是当前线程的行号指示器。每个程 阅读全文
posted @ 2017-07-22 20:52 不闻余物 阅读(397) 评论(0) 推荐(0) 编辑
摘要: 事务的四个特性? 事务的四个特性? 四大特性是:ACID 原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ability)+介绍四个特性概念; 原子性:整个事务中的所有操作,要么全部完成,要么全部不完成,不可能停滞在中间某个环节。事务在执行 阅读全文
posted @ 2017-07-22 20:52 不闻余物 阅读(2209) 评论(0) 推荐(0) 编辑
摘要: 堆排序可归纳为两个操作: 1)建堆:根据初始数组去构造初始堆(构建一个完全二叉树,保证所有的父结点都比它的孩子结点数值大)。 2)调整堆:每次交换第一个和最后一个元素,输出最后一个元素(最大值),然后把剩下元素重新调整为大根堆。 当输出完最后一个元素后,这个数组已经是按照从小到大的顺序排列了。调整堆 阅读全文
posted @ 2017-07-21 20:24 不闻余物 阅读(154) 评论(0) 推荐(0) 编辑